Mismagius shouldn't have Dark Pulse, it's coverage is the same as Shadow Ball and it doesn't get STAB, Power Gem is also a questionable move too. Try giving it Nasty Plot or Calm Mind, without the setting up options it has over other ghosts, it is outclassed easily by Gengar and Chandelure (which may also run calm mind). I think Nasty Plot would be the way to go since Mismagius doesn't have the recovery for a Calm Mind set outside of Pain Split.
